EU: Frozen Catfish Market 2022

Frozen Catfish Market Size in the EU

The EU frozen catfish market dropped to $X in 2020, remaining relatively unchanged against the previous year. In general, consumption showed a strong expansion.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2013 with an increase of X% against the previous year. As a result, consumption reached the peak level of $X. from 2014 to 2020, the growth of the market remained at a somewhat lower figure.

Frozen Catfish Production in the EU

In value terms, frozen catfish production dropped markedly to $X in 2020 estimated in export prices. Over the period under review, production, however, continues to indicate a perceptible descent.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2013 with an increase of X% against the previous year. As a result, production attained the peak level of $X. from 2014 to 2020, production growth remained at a lower figure.

Production By Country in the EU

The country with the largest volume of frozen catfish production was Denmark (X tons), accounting for X% of total volume. Moreover, frozen catfish production in Denmark ex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Poland (X tons), more than tenfold.

In Denmark, frozen catfish production remained relatively stable over the period from 2007-2020.

Frozen Catfish Exports

Exports in the EU

In 2020, approx. X tons of frozen catfish were exported in the European Union; growing by X% on the year before. In general, exports, however, recorded a noticeable reduction.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2016 with an increase of X% against the previous year. The volume of export peaked at X tons in 2007; however, from 2008 to 2020, exports stood at a somewhat lower figure.

In value terms, frozen catfish exports rose markedly to $X in 2020. Overall, exports, however, recorded a abrupt contraction. The level of export peaked at $X in 2007; however, from 2008 to 2020, exports failed to regain the momentum.

Exports by Country

The Netherlands represented the largest exporter of frozen catfish in the European Union, with the volume of exports resulting at X tons, which was near X% of total exports in 2020. It was distantly followed by Belgium (X tons), mixing up a X% share of total exports. The following exporters - Latvia (X tons) and Denmark (X tons) - together made up X% of total exports.

From 2007 to 2020,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the leading exporting countries, was attained by Latvia, while exports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, the Netherlands ($X) remains the largest frozen catfish supplier in the European Union,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was occupied by Belgium ($X), with a X% share of total exports. It was followed by Latvia, with a X% share.

From 2007 to 2020, the average annual growth rate of value in the Netherlands amounted to +X%.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Belgium (+X% per year) and Latvia (+X% per year).

Export Prices by Country

In 2020, the frozen catfish export price in the European Union amounted to $X per ton, approximately mirroring the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price recorded a pronounced dec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 when the export price increased by X% against the previous year. The level of export peaked at $X per ton in 2007; however, from 2008 to 2020, export prices failed to regain the momentum.

Prices varied noticeably by the country of origin; the country with the highest price was Denmark ($X per ton), while Belgium ($X per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From 2007 to 2020,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Latvia, while the other leaders experienced a decline in the export price figures.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) :

The countries with the highest volumes of frozen catfish consumption in 2020 were Denmark, France and Sweden, with a combined 73% share of total consumption. These countries were followed by Germany, the Netherlands, Italy and Belgium, which together accounted for a further 20%.
The country with the largest volume of frozen catfish production was Denmark, comprising approx. 95% of total volume. Moreover, frozen catfish production in Denmark ex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Poland, more than tenfold.
In value terms, the Netherlands remains the largest frozen catfish supplier in the European Union, comprising 64%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was occupied by Belgium, with a 24% share of total exports. It was followed by Latvia, with a 2.6% share.
In value terms, the Netherlands, France and Belgium constituted the countries with the highest levels of imports in 2020, together comprising 63% of total imports. Germany, Sweden, Italy and the Czech Republic l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 30%.
The frozen catfish export price in the European Union stood at $2,481 per ton in 2020, flattening at the previous year.
In 2020, the frozen catfish import price in the European Union amounted to $1,967 per ton, declining by -10.3% against the previous year.
